Have you longed of sharing your masterpieces with the world? Amazon Kindle Platform presents a fantastic opportunity to become an author and reach a large audience. This thorough guide will walk you through each step of the process, from crafting your manuscript to releasing it on Amazon Kindle.
- Starting, ensure your manuscript is well-edited. This includes thorough revisions to create a high-quality final product.
- , Subsequently, familiarize yourself with Amazon Kindle's guidelines. Understand the structure expectations and visual presentation criteria.
- Create your book overview – a compelling pitch that will entice readers to purchase your work.
- Opt for the right pricing strategy that aligns with your niche and target market.
- Finally, upload your manuscript to Amazon Kindle Direct Publishing (KDP) and edit the details.
Through these steps, you can unlock the world of Amazon Kindle Publishing and bring your literary vision to life.

Navigating the Legal Aspects of Self-Publishing: A Guide to Rights, Contracts, and Taxes
Embarking on the journey of self-publishing presents a plethora of exciting opportunities for authors. However, it's crucial to understand the legal ramifications that accompany this path. This entails familiarizing key concepts such as copyright rights, contract review, and tax requirements. A thorough understanding of these aspects can ensure your work and financial well-being.
One of the essential elements is copyright, which automatically grants you ownership of your literary works. However, it's recommended to protect your copyright for added assurance. Contracts play a critical role in defining the terms of your publishing agreements. Whether you're working with with an editor, designer, or distributor, having a clear and comprehensive contract in place can prevent potential issues.
Moreover, self-published authors are subject to certain tax consequences. It's essential to track accurate financial records and seek guidance from a tax professional to confirm compliance with relevant regulations.
